ti j J ii On the endsheets of this book you see ivhat we believe to be art exceptionally good aerial shot of The Citadel. There you see the barracks wherein we lived, the parade ground upon which we drilled, and drilled again. You see the fine new mess hall with its excellent equipment, and more praise to them, its excellent chefs. To the right of the parade ground you see the gymnasium, the football field, and the tennis courts whereon our teams strove for victory. In the immediate foreground, facing the parade ground, stands in peaceful splendor our chapel, whose influence we have all felt and respected. At the left of our campus you see Bond Hall, wherein we attended classes and wherein the destinies of our school are ably guided by General Summerall. our President and our friend. In the rear of Bond Hall, looking toward the river bank, you will see, clustered in the trees that shade them, the homes of our faculty members. Beyond flows the stately Ashley River, on whose waters our nautically minded cadets swiftly sailed their sleek craft. Far beyond in the background those who know Charleston and its surrounding country can recognize the country club on Wappoo Cut. where many of us have enjoyed a round of golf. Within these confines we have lived, have carried on the routine hap- penings of our cadet life and experienced much that is dear and important to us. You have seen the location; may the pages of this book, from this point forward, recall to your mind the kaleidoscopic events which made up our life as cadets. Insofar as the atmosphere of a military school permits informality, that far have we gone to present the story of this year at The Citadel.
